Recommended Clarinet Brands

A critical component to your child's success as a musician is the quality of his/her instrument.  Unfortunately, all brands are not created equal!  Below is a list of instrument brands we have found to be of consistently high quality.  We encourage you not to compromise your child's opportunity for success.

​

Yamaha, Buffet, Selmer, Bundy, Vito, Leblanc, Artley, Jupiter

 

No such list can be all-inclusive. The directors are happy to look at other instruments upon request.

Clarinet Features

When picking a student instrument, look for the following features:

  • Quality of material used in body of instrument, such as ABS resin

  • Barrel design that enhances response for the beginning student

  • Bell with resonance chamber that produces a focused tone and quick response

  • Sturdy pads that hold up to the demands that a beginning student place on the instrument. This aids in maintenance during the first year. In addition, the instrument will be more stable in varying conditions of temperature and humidity

  • Ergonomic key design

  • Adjustable key design on thumb rest

  • Sturdy material used for keys that stand up to daily use

  • Undercut tone holes

  • Tight fit on tenons and clamps that ensure air tightness and easy response

  • Sturdy case

Clarinet Accessories

  • Yamaha 4C or Van Doren mouthpiece (highly recommended):  These mouthpieces gives a great tone and easy response. Some mouthpieces that are included with rental instruments make the clarinet difficult to play. They are hard to blow, make it difficult to get a good tone and make the clarinet play out of tune. If the rental store does not include one with the instrument, parents could try requesting one. If the rental store will not provide one, parents may purchase this mouthpiece online for under $25

  • One box of #2 1/2 Bb clarinet reeds

  • Plastic reed keeper

  • Cleaning swab

  • Cork grease

  • Mouthpiece brush

  • Neo-Tech neck strap (optional), recommended if your child is small.
